Bare Minerals Marvellous Moxie Lipgloss in Hypnotic

cohorted-bare-minerals-marvellous-moxie-hypnotic

I’m not a big lipgloss wearer in general, and I’ve not tried much from Bare Minerals either. But a few good lip glosses that I’ve tried recently from Fleur De Force and MAC have at least started to get me curious about trying a few more out – whilst I will always remain a lipstick girl at heart! I’ve only ever tried the Bare Minerals wandless mascara so it’s another brand that I’m excited to try more from. This is such an unusual shade, in daylight, this looks blue/pink/lilac in the tube and at night its a bright yellow gold with green – I’m all about the unusual and things which I don’t have and this certainly fills a gap I didn’t know I’ll have, I’m looking forward to reviewing this!

Laura Mercier Flawless Face Book

cohorted-laura-mercier-book

This was the product which was the focus of why I bought the box. I’ve only ever tried primers from Laura Mercier and loved them and thought the next place to start with experimenting with other products from the brand was more base and face products. It’s a palette which contains everything you need to just pick it up and go – so great for travel too. Containing a Tinted Moisturiser Cream Compact, 2 shades of Secret Camouflage Concealer, Secret Brightening Concealer and a pressed powder – with a concealer brush too.
